When Ernest Fletcher is found bludgeoned to death in his study everyone is shocked & mystified Ernest was well-liked & respected so who would have a motive for killing him? Enter Superintendent Hannasyde who with consummate skill begins to uncover the complexities of Fletcher's life It seems the real Fletcher was far from the gentleman he pretended to be There is in fact no shortage of people who wanted him dead Then a second murder is committed with striking similarities to the first giving a grotesque twist to a very unusual case
